El reto
La solución
Plataforma integral de análisis de inversiones para una gestora internacional, diseñada para transformar la información dispersa en Excel en visualizaciones interactivas y análisis predictivos sobre más de 10.000 empresas cotizadas. El corazón del sistema es un motor de cálculos financieros en cascada que mantiene la coherencia entre todas las métricas: a partir de unos pocos datos base calcula el Enterprise Value objetivo, el precio objetivo ajustado por deuda neta, el IRR esperado a 3 años y otras 27 métricas interrelacionadas, recalculándose todo en tiempo real ante cualquier cambio.
El mayor desafío técnico fue la precisión: el cliente exigía que cada cifra coincidiera con sus modelos hasta el tercer decimal. Lo resolvimos abandonando la coma flotante en favor de aritmética decimal de cuatro dígitos, con reglas de redondeo explícitas y tratamiento específico de casos como la conversión entre 12 divisas o el formato GBX/GBP de la bolsa británica. Todo se validó contra la hoja de referencia del cliente con tolerancia cero.
A nivel de arquitectura, la plataforma está pensada para escalar hasta 50.000 empresas sin degradar el rendimiento. El frontend, optimizado con React.memo y useMemo, evita renders innecesarios; la gestión de más de 30 estados interdependientes se resolvió sin Redux; y la capa de integración maneja tres APIs externas con control de errores y fallbacks. La interfaz se diseñó a medida para el flujo de trabajo de los analistas financieros, incluyendo la visualización propietaria Pendulum™, que reúne rangos de valoración, precios objetivo y análisis de riesgo en una sola vista.
Resultados: 75% menos tiempo de análisis, 10× más empresas analizadas en paralelo, procesamiento de 1.000 empresas en menos de 3 segundos y cero errores de cálculo.
Haz clic en cualquier imagen para ampliarla